Padma Lakshmi Nominated for an Emmy for Bravo s Top Chef | Global

On July 13, the Television Academy announced the nominees for the 2021 Emmy Awards, with Indian American Padma Lakshmi earning a nod for her Bravo TV show, “Top Chef,” for the second time. The New York Times best-selling author and “Top Chef” host has been nominated for Outstanding Host for a Reality-Competition Program award alongside longtime judges Tom Colicchio and Gail Simmons. “Top Chef” also earned nominations for Outstanding Picture Editing for a Structured Reality or Competition Program, Outstanding Casting for a Reality Program, and Outstanding Directing for a Reality Program. “Top Chef” has won two Emmy Awards for Outstanding Picture Editing for Reality Programming in 2008 and Outstanding Reality-Competition Program in 2010. It has received 37 Emmy nominations to date.

David Byrne s HBO special American Utopia receives multiple Emmy nods | 92 7 The Van WYVN

By Syndicated Content David Lee/HBO Spike Lee-directed TV special presenting former Talking Heads singer David Byrne‘s critically acclaimed Broadway show of the same name, will vie for honors in six categories at the 2021 primetime Emmy Awards. The program, which premiered on HBO and HBO Max in October 2020, has been nominated for trophies for Outstanding Variety Special (Pre-Recorded), Outstanding Directing for a Variety Special, Outstanding Musical Direction, and in three technical categories. The American Utopia show features Byrne accompanied by 11 musicians, dancers and singers who move freely about an almost-empty stage. WANDAVISION Director Matt Shakman To Helm New STAR TREK Movie; Kelvin Crew Expected To Return

WANDAVISION Director Matt Shakman To Helm New STAR TREK Movie; Kelvin Crew Expected To Return Paramount has enlisted WandaVision director/exec producer Matt Shakman to helm the next installment in the Star Trek franchise, with Chris Pine and the rest of the Kelvin Timeline crew expected to return. RorMachine | 7/13/2021 After taking us on a trip to a sitcom reality in Marvel s WandaVision, Matt Shakman is set to journey to the final frontier for the latest installment in Paramount Pictures   Star Trek franchise. Deadline reports that Shakman has signed a deal to direct the untitled Star Trek movie for Paramount and J.J. Abrams Bad Robot, with production scheduled to commence next spring.
